Wood Window Service in Cincinnati, OH
Wood window service encompasses a range of projects focused on the repair, restoration, and maintenance of wooden window frames and sashes. Homeowners often seek this service to address issues such as rotting wood, dr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, or aesthetic concerns. Projects may include replacing damaged sections, stripping and refinishing wood surfaces, sealing gaps to improve energy efficiency, or restoring the original appearance of historic or vintage windows. Understanding the condition of existing wood and the scope of work needed can help property owners plan for repairs or upgrades that enhance both the function and appearance of their windows.
Before requesting wood window services, property owners should consider factors such as the age and condition of the windows, the desired outcome-whether repairs, refinishing, or replacement-and any specific style or historical preservation requirements. It’s helpful to evaluate whether the existing wood is salvageable or if replacement options might be more suitable. Clear communication about the current state of the windows and the goals for restoration can ensure the project meets expectations and maintains the integrity of the property’s aesthetic and functional needs.

Wood Window Service Questions
What types of wood windows are commonly serviced? Services typically include repairs and restorations for double-hung, casement, and picture wood windows found in homes and historic buildings.
Can wood windows be restored instead of replaced? Yes, many wood windows can be restored through repairs, refinishing, and reinforcement to extend their lifespan.
What signs indicate a wood window needs attention? Common indicators include rotting wood, cracked or broken glass, drafts, and difficulty opening or closing the window.
What maintenance is recommended for wood windows? Regular painting or sealing, cleaning, and inspecting for damage help maintain wood windows' appearance and functionality.
